Van Ryn’s Career Could Be Over

Toronto Maple Leafs defenceman, Mike Van Ryn, is only 30 years old but his NHL career might be over.  He has elected to undergo extensive knee surgery and, depending on how he heals, he could be forced into early retirement.
Van Ryn is having an osteotomy on October 22, 2009 and the procedure that is usually reserved for the elderly.  His bone will be cut and then the knee will be realigned.

NHL to Take 2nd Look at Hit on Van Ryn

The NHL will be reviewing Tom Kostopoulos’ (Montreal Canadiens) hit on Mike Van Ryn (Toronto Maple Leafs).  Van Ryan has subsequently been sidelined for at least a month with a concussion, gash to the forehead, broken nose and a broken bone in his hand.  Yeah, he basically got pretty jacked up.
Kostopoulos got a major penalty for boarding and was thrown out of the game.
"It was a dirty hit," Leafs forward Matt Stajan told reporters following the game.  "It’s something that can’t happen in the game. Luckily, we made them pay."
